Maskell Residences is a collection of four standalone homes located in the coastal suburb of St Heliers, Auckland. The project explores a mode of urban light living, where architectural clarity meets the rhythms of everyday life.

Designed in response to the calm and elegance of its seaside context, the architecture adopts clean geometric forms, restrained colour tones, and carefully layered light and shadow. Each dwelling is a compact yet generous four-bedroom home of over 160 sqm, incorporating a single garage and 2.5 bathrooms, offering an efficient balance between comfort and scale.

The architectural language is defined by a contrast of light and weight. Façades combine vertically oriented James Hardie Oblique fibre cement panels with light grey brickwork, grounding the buildings within the established streetscape while introducing a contemporary vertical rhythm. White projecting window shrouds with angled returns articulate the elevations and draw daylight deep into the interiors, while cedar timber detailing at entry points softens the composition with warmth.

For Units 2–4, the main bedroom features a layered vertical louvre system: a light-toned external screen paired with an inner layer of curved metal panels. From the street, the overlapping layers create visual depth; from closer viewpoints, the façade resolves into a calm, ordered vertical expression, with subtle reflections revealing movement within stillness. Stepped building volumes further enhance this rhythm, allowing the row of homes to breathe while maintaining cohesion.

Internally, layouts are organised along a clear central axis. Open-plan living, dining, and kitchen spaces connect seamlessly to private rear decks and gardens, while bedrooms are arranged on the upper level, anchored by a generous master suite. Outdoor areas are intentionally low-maintenance, designed to be just enough—private, usable, and effortless.
